| Customize Thumbnail Folder Image Shows Random Images, Even From Different Drive I have been using a PC for 25 years. I have ran university computer labs. I have never seen this before. . . . This is happening on my personal PC. I am running WinXP Pro, SP2, Office 2003 SP 2 on a Dell Latitude D510. I almost always have a USB drive attached. I recently customized two folders in My Documents that had similar names by adding different images to each in the thumbnail display--Properties, Customize, Folder pictures, Choose picture. Now, occasionally a folder that has not been customized will all of a sudden have an image on it. Not an image contained within the folder contents, but "randomly" picked from a different folder or even from a different drive. This has happened on both the C: drive and on the USB drive. Today a folder in My Documents had an image from the USB drive. I can cause the image to disappear by going through the menu and resetting the view to Restore default. I would rather this did not happen however. Any suggestions to prevent this oddity would be appreciated. Bill |
